the hole was definitely drilled

the leak was coming from a two-millimeter-wide hole

Well, we can rule out the Americans. lol

by all indications, the hole probably wasn’t created by an impact with space junk or micrometeoroids, which left open the possibility it was created by a human.


There's two holes. Both look like someone was messing about with a drill bit, skip marks before being pushed through.

The oddest part of the story is the suggestion and reporting that space debris may have caused it.

Maybe it was a throw away part, that ended up being used, due to Russia.